Mục lục:
- Bước 1: Lựa chọn thiết kế
- Bước 2: Vật liệu
- Bước 3: Bắt đầu Nguyên mẫu
- Bước 4: Phần 2 của Tạo mẫu thử nghiệm
- Bước 5: Chương trình
- Bước 6: Thiết lập và khởi động lại chương trình
- Bước 7: Mã chính của chương trình và mã thành viên
- Bước 8: Mạch
- Bước 9: Phần 1 của mạch Buliding
- Bước 10: Phần 2 mạch Buliding
- Bước 11: Phần 3 mạch Buliding
- Bước 12: Mạch Buliding Part 4
- Bước 13: Phần 5 của mạch Buliding
- Bước 14: Kết thúc
Video: Dấu hiệu dự án: 14 bước
2024 Tác giả: John Day | [email protected]. Sửa đổi lần cuối: 2024-01-30 13:35
Hai năm trước, một học sinh đã có một ý tưởng ở lớp 12. Sau đó truyền xuống lớp 11 vào năm 2016, rồi đến nhóm 12 vào năm 2017. Dự án này dành cho trường chúng tôi, dự án này là một màn hình, vì vậy khi một người đi ngang qua nó sẽ cảm nhận được một vật thể rồi sẽ là các tấm sẽ quay. Nó sẽ xoay 180 độ. Trên một mặt của tấm bảng, nó sẽ có tên và linh vật của trường chúng ta và mặt kia sẽ có một tấm gương.
Bước 1: Lựa chọn thiết kế
Mỗi phiên bản của dự án đã đi và có một sự thay đổi về thiết kế, vì vậy thiết kế của chúng tôi sẽ đồng nhất với bức tường. Màn hình sẽ được đặt gần cửa trước của trường. Bức tường này có dạng hình thang. Vì vậy, chúng tôi đã lên kế hoạch có thiết kế tiếp tục với hình thang để nó sẽ phẳng với tường. Thiết kế được chia thành 3 phần chính là tam giác trái, tam giác phải và hình chữ nhật trung tâm là các tấm sẽ được giữ. Cả 3 phần này sẽ khớp với tường. Bản vẽ là một ví dụ về ý tưởng.
Chúng tôi cũng đã thực hiện một nguyên mẫu, nguyên mẫu chỉ là phần trung tâm và các tấm. Chúng tôi sẽ hướng dẫn bạn từng bước cách tạo một mẫu thử nghiệm.
Bước 2: Vật liệu
Nhu cầu vật chất là
Các bộ phận
Mạch điện
Arduino Mega 2650 (1)
Máy chủ (8)
Cáp jumper (không phải cáp jumper trên ô tô) (nhiều loại cho cả nam và nữ)
Bảng mạch (1)
cảm biến siêu âm (2)
Nguyên mẫu
Gỗ MDF
Các tông hoặc tấm xốp
Vít
Keo (keo dán gỗ và keo nóng)
Nếu bạn muốn chỉ có một dấu hiệu quay, hãy sử dụng arduino una và mã cho nó sẽ hơi khác một chút
Chúng tôi đã làm nguyên mẫu của mình từ gỗ để nó có thể mạnh mẽ. Nhưng bạn có thể làm từ thứ khác
Hóa đơn nguyên vật liệu cho dự án cuối cùng
docs.google.com/document/d/1B8GyldpgRuYb7N…
Bước 3: Bắt đầu Nguyên mẫu
(Họ gỗ có thể được chuyển đổi bằng một cái gì đó khác)
Để làm hộp của nguyên mẫu, đây là các bước.
Bước 1. Cắt mặt trên / dưới và cạnh bên thành 52 '' và 12 '', độ dày của tấm ván phải là 3/4 ''.
Bước 2. Phần trên và dưới sẽ được nối với nhau bằng khớp nối. đánh dấu các chấm ở cả hai bên từ 1 '' từ các cạnh và một ở giữa. đánh dấu nó cho mảnh trên cùng và dưới cùng.
Bước 3. Khoan các dấu chấm đã đánh dấu trên cả hai mảnh. sau đó đặt cả hai mảnh trên các mảnh bên cạnh để đánh dấu các lỗ cho phần trên và dưới.
Bước 4. Bây giờ khoan đánh dấu trên các miếng bên, sau đó lắp ráp hộp với nhau bằng vít.
Bước 5. Cắt bốn hình tam giác vuông thành 8 '', 8 ''. khoan trước và bắt vít vào các góc sau của hộp, đảm bảo tránh các vít hiện có trên hộp.
Bước 4: Phần 2 của Tạo mẫu thử nghiệm
Dưới đây là các bước để tạo bộ giữ cho Servos.
Bước 1. Cắt bỏ hai que có kích thước 8 '', sau đó cắt thêm hai que nữa có kích thước 46,5 ''.
Bước 2. Dán keo 8 '' que 3 '' bên dưới từ đầu hộp. sau đó đánh dấu 2,3 '' ở giữa các que, đây là chiều dài servo.
Bước 3. Dán keo 46,5 '' bên ngoài vạch trên các que 8 ''.
Bước 4. Cắt một miếng bảng xốp thành 45 '', đặt servo giữa giá đỡ và ghim bảng vào servo.
Bước 5: Chương trình
Chương trình cho điều này được thực hiện trong arduino, mã cũng được thực hiện bởi một nhóm khác. Điều đầu tiên chúng tôi làm là thử và hiểu mã. Thứ hai là cố gắng tải lên mã. Khi chúng tôi tải lên mã, chúng tôi đã gặp lỗi. Lỗi đầu tiên là nó không hoạt động. Điều đó đã được khắc phục theo thời gian, chúng tôi cũng thêm một tính năng vào mã. Đặc điểm này là nếu ai đó ở quá gần thì cảm biến sẽ không chạy.
Chúng có thể được chia thành một số phần như thiết lập, khởi động lại, vòng lặp chính và mã cảm biến.
liên kết cho mã
docs.google.com/document/d/1sYIYDFxr9n9Cw1…
Bước 6: Thiết lập và khởi động lại chương trình
Mã phần thiết lập là phần cơ bản nhất của mã, nó bắt đầu bằng cách xác định các chân cho cảm biến và tạo các biến cho servo và thiết lập phần đính kèm vào servo. Phần tiếp theo là biến các chân định nghĩa thành đầu vào hoặc đầu ra. Phần này cũng sẽ thiết lập tất cả các biến cần thiết.
Phần tiếp theo là khởi động lại phần này của mã sẽ xảy ra mỗi khi mạch được bật, nó sẽ không có Servos.
Bước 7: Mã chính của chương trình và mã thành viên
Phần tiếp theo là vòng lặp chính. Nó bắt đầu bằng cách tìm ra khoảng cách của người gần nhất. Điều này được thực hiện bằng cách đi vào phương pháp cảm biến nằm trong phần cảm biến của mã. Nó kiểm tra xem người đó có ở trong một khoảng cách nhất định với các cảm biến hay không nếu vậy máy chủ sẽ quay. Nó sẽ quay 180 độ và đợi 5 giây để quay trở lại vị trí ban đầu bằng cách quay về 0 độ sau đó đợi 5 giây và thực hiện lại và đợi thêm 5 giây nữa rồi quay lại bình thường. Sau đó, nó sẽ quay trở lại đầu vòng lặp. (Điều này có thể được đơn giản hóa bằng một vòng lặp for ở đó.)
Phần cuối cùng của mã là phần tính toán khoảng cách mà nó nhận được giá trị từ các cảm biến bằng cách gửi tín hiệu đến sóng siêu âm và sau đó nhận. Tín hiệu này có giá trị nguyên, giá trị sẽ chia cho 2 rồi chia cho 29,1 để được khoảng cách.
Bước 8: Mạch
Mạch mà chúng tôi sử dụng cho dự án mà chúng tôi không thực hiện, Nó được làm bởi nhóm trước chúng tôi. Vì vậy, chúng tôi không biết họ đã làm gì để tạo ra nó, vì vậy công việc chính là tìm ra nó và khắc phục sự cố chính của nó. Vấn đề chính là nó sẽ quá nóng. Giải pháp
(Các bước mà tôi sẽ giải thích giống như trên bảng mạch nhưng đối với phương thức cuối cùng, nó sẽ ở trên bảng đồng)
Bước 9: Phần 1 của mạch Buliding
Breadboard
Kết nối đường ray điện trên và dưới bằng dây Và làm tương tự với đường ray nối đất
Ngoài ra, bạn sẽ cần phải nối một bộ điều chỉnh điện áp
Đặt bộ điều chỉnh ở đâu đó trên bảng
Sau đó luồn một sợi dây đen nối với chốt giữa và đặt xuống đất
Tiếp theo là chốt bên phải lấy dây màu đỏ và nối vào ray dương
Cuối cùng, chốt bên trái sẽ không được kết nối cho đến khi chúng tôi kết nối nguồn
Bước 10: Phần 2 mạch Buliding
Arduino
Các chân:
Từ arduino, bạn sẽ nối các chân (2-9) vào breadboard, điều này dành cho servo
(Nếu bạn có thể thử sử dụng dây trắng vì lý do tổ chức)
Bước 11: Phần 3 mạch Buliding
Servos (Bạn phải sử dụng 180 servos cho việc này)
Đối với các Servos, bạn sẽ cần:
1 dây trắng
1 dây đen
Và 1 dây màu đỏ
Mỗi servo
Sau đó, gắn dây vào các cổng màu tương ứng của chúng trên servo.
Bây giờ nối các đường ray màu đỏ với dương
Đen đến đất
Và màu trắng cùng dòng với các dây khác được gắn vào arduino
lặp lại điều này 8 lần trên các chân khác nhau
(Cũng cố gắng giữ chúng có thứ tự và dàn trải để các dây không bị rối)
Bước 12: Mạch Buliding Part 4
Cảm biến siêu âm (Bạn sẽ cần 2 cảm biến này)
Đối với cảm biến siêu âm, bạn sẽ cần sử dụng
1 dây đực sang cái màu đỏ cho mỗi cảm biến
1 dây đực và cái màu đen cho mỗi cảm biến
Và 2 màu nam sang màu nữ bất kỳ màu nào khác trên mỗi cảm biến
Sau đó, móc dây màu đỏ vào chốt trên cảm biến siêu âm có nhãn Vss
Sau đó, nối cái màu đen với cái ghim được gắn nhãn trên mặt đất
Sau đó, 2 màu ngẫu nhiên vào các chân có nhãn trig và echo
Tiếp theo cắm dây màu đỏ và dây nối đất vào đó các đường ray trên breadboard Và nối các chân trig và echo vào chân 22 và 23 cho một cảm biến Siêu âm Và 24 và 25 cho chân kia
Bước 13: Phần 5 của mạch Buliding
Nguồn (bước cuối cùng)
Móc dây đen xuống đất
Và dây màu đỏ vào chân trái trên bộ điều chỉnh
Bước 14: Kết thúc
sau tất cả các bước đó, bạn sẽ hoàn thành một nguyên mẫu
Đề xuất:
Dấu hiệu dải LED khuếch tán với Arduino / Bluetooth: 8 bước (có hình ảnh)
Dấu hiệu dải LED khuếch tán với Arduino / Bluetooth: Tôi đã tạo dấu hiệu này cho gian hàng DJ tại Triển lãm tương tác thường niên lần thứ 8 tại không gian tin tặc địa phương của tôi, NYC Resistor. Chủ đề của năm nay là The Running Man, bộ phim khoa học viễn tưởng sang trọng năm 1987, diễn ra vào năm 2017. Bảng hiệu được xây dựng từ
DẤU HIỆU LED: 6 bước
DẤU HIỆU LED: Làm một bảng hiệu LED 12 volt an toàn, độc đáo trông thật bắt mắt
Tự tạo máy đo VU cho dấu hiệu LED của riêng bạn: 4 bước (có hình ảnh)
Tạo biển hiệu LED riêng cho bạn. Bắt đầu nào
Tăng khoảng cách giữa mặt phẳng đồng và dấu vết tín hiệu: 3 bước
Tăng khoảng cách giữa Mặt phẳng đồng và Dấu vết tín hiệu: Tôi là một người có sở thích và tôi thiết kế Bảng mạch in (PCB) cho các blog và Video Youtube của mình. Tôi đã đặt mua trực tuyến PCB của mình từ LionCircuits. Đó là một công ty của Ấn Độ và họ có một nền tảng tự động để sản xuất. Nó tự động xem xét Ger của bạn
Lắp ráp dấu hiệu LED RGB thu nhỏ (Màu đồng nhất): 4 bước
Lắp ráp bảng hiệu LED RGB thu nhỏ (Màu đồng nhất): Trong Tài liệu hướng dẫn này, tôi muốn kể về cách tôi xây dựng bảng hiệu LED này để sử dụng tại các sự kiện khác nhau. Tôi yêu thích các dự án phát sáng và gần đây tôi quan tâm đến việc làm các bảng hiệu phát sáng cho các hội nghị và hội chợ, nơi chúng tôi có chỗ đứng để thể hiện một số